

Eva passed away peacefully on November 20, 2025, at the age of 91 at the Moll Berczy Haus, the German retirement residence in Toronto, after living with dementia for many years. Her gentle spirit, loving heart, and quiet strength will be deeply missed by all who knew and loved her.
Born on February 18, 1934, in Guhrau, Germany, Eva was a kind-hearted, thoughtful, and hardworking woman whose grace and warmth were felt by everyone around her.
Eva was predeceased by her beloved husband of 48 years, Josef; her daughter Viola, who passed away at the age of 53; and her granddaughter Rochelle, who passed at 33. She was also predeceased by her brother Wolfgang and her sister Gabriele. She leaves behind her daughter Angela and son-in-law Thomas, as well as her cherished grandchildren Gabriella, Marlaena, Mason, and Sebastian. Eva is also survived by her sister Dorothea and her niece Felicitas in Germany.
Family was at the center of Eva’s life. She devoted herself wholeheartedly to those she loved and to the community that supported her. Her commitment to the Frauengruppe at the Danube Swabian Club in Toronto was unwavering, and earned her the provincial Volunteer Award in 2001. She is lovingly remembered by the staff at the Moll Berczy Haus, where she lived for 13 years.
Her life was marked by resilience. Forced to leave her home at the age of 10 at the end of World War II, and later making the difficult decision to leave East Germany just before the Berlin Wall closed in 1961—uncertain if she would ever see her family again. Eva and Josef met in 1965 in Frankfurt and married. She joined him in Toronto and they built a successful life together from humble beginnings—anchored in faith, friends, hard work, and love.
